Generac pulled portable generators that can burn or catch fire.

Generac Power Systems is recalling portable generators sold at Home Depot and Lowe’s after 114 reports of fuel leaking from the carburetor during first fill, creating burn and fire hazards that the Consumer Product Safety Commission says pose a risk of serious injury or death. No injuries have been reported so far, and the company is offering free repairs. But this is not the first time Generac has faced federal action over dangerous portable generators. A separate recall in 2023 flagged a different fuel-venting defect, and the company agreed to pay a $15.8 million civil penalty for failing to promptly report an earlier hazard that caused finger amputations.

Why Generac’s latest generator recall carries extra weight

The newest recall centers on a specific mechanical failure: fuel can leak from the carburetor when owners fill the tank for the first time. That leak, near a running engine or ignition source, creates the conditions for fire. The CPSC classified the risk as serious enough to warrant a formal recall with a stop-use advisory, and the agency’s official notice lists 114 fuel-leak reports tied to the affected units. The designated remedy is repair, meaning owners should not simply return the generators but instead contact an authorized dealer for a fix at no cost.

What makes this recall harder to treat as a one-off is the trail of prior federal actions against Generac. In 2023, the CPSC issued a separate recall after finding that the fuel tank on certain Generac portable generators could fail to vent properly through a rollover valve. Pressure would build inside the tank, and when an owner unscrewed the cap, fuel could spray outward. The agency documented multiple overheating and fuel-expulsion incidents tied to that defect. Two different fuel-related defects producing burn and fire risks across two product generations suggest the problem runs deeper than a single bad batch.

The hypothesis that these events reflect a pattern rather than isolated manufacturing errors gains traction when the company’s reporting history is factored in. Generac agreed to pay a $15.8 million civil penalty after the CPSC determined the company had failed to immediately report portable generators that posed finger amputation and crushing hazards. Incidents involving that defect began in October 2018, yet the recall was not jointly announced until July 29, 2021, a gap of nearly three years. The penalty was specifically tied to the delay in disclosure, not the defect itself. Three CPSC actions trace Generac’s disclosure record

The strongest evidence for a recurring gap between detection and disclosure comes directly from federal records. The CPSC’s enforcement release on the civil penalty lays out the agency’s view that Generac violated Section 15(b) of the Consumer Product Safety Act, which requires manufacturers to notify regulators immediately when they learn of a defect that could create a substantial product hazard. According to that release, finger amputation incidents began in October 2018, but the company did not jointly announce a recall until July 2021. The multi-year lag between first known incidents and public action is what triggered the fine, which ranks among the larger civil penalties the commission has imposed on a single manufacturer.

The 2023 fire-hazard recall adds a second data point. Generac’s rollover-valve venting defect caused fuel tanks to pressurize and expel fuel when opened, a failure mode that almost certainly generated internal warranty claims and consumer complaints before the CPSC published its recall notice. The agency’s documentation of overheating and fuel-spray incidents indicates the problem was not theoretical but had already occurred in the field. While the public record does not spell out when Generac first learned of those failures, the pattern of multiple incidents before a recall announcement mirrors the earlier amputation case.

The 2026 carburetor-leak recall is the third action in roughly five years. While the CPSC has not alleged a reporting delay in this latest case, the sequence itself is significant. Three separate defect categories across portable generators sold through the same major retail channels, Home Depot and Lowe’s, point to systemic quality-control gaps rather than a single supplier error or design miscalculation. Each recall has involved a different mechanical failure, from locking handles that crushed fingers to rollover valves that trapped pressure to carburetors that leaked fuel on first fill. The variety of failure modes suggests the issues are not confined to one production line or component.

What owners of recalled Generac generators should do

For consumers, the immediate priority is safety, not corporate accountability. Owners of the affected 2026 models should stop using the generators, check the model and serial numbers against the CPSC recall notice, and contact Generac or an authorized dealer to schedule the free repair. Because the hazard arises during first fill, even units that have never been started should be treated as unsafe until inspected and fixed.

Owners of earlier Generac generators covered by the 2023 fuel-venting recall should likewise confirm that their units have received the appropriate remedy. The CPSC’s documentation makes clear that the venting defect can cause sudden fuel spray when the cap is opened, a risk that may not be obvious until it happens. Registering products with the manufacturer and monitoring CPSC recall alerts can help ensure that future safety notices reach owners quickly.
